Kane, who made an astounding debut in 1997, has been nicknamed as “The Big Red Monster”, but now there seems to be no monstrous ability in Kane, and as a result, now loses very easily and to not-so-tough opponents. Lets take a look at the records accomplished by Kane in his WWE career till date.

- He has accumulated 18 championship accolades during his WWE career.

- First masked wrestler to win WWE Championship.

- First of the only three men to hold WWE, World Heavyweight and ECW Championships.

- A 12 time Tag Team Champion.

- The third Grand Slam winner in WWE history.

- A Money in the Bank winner and holds the record for cashing in the briefcase in shortest amount of time.

- Most eliminations in a Royal Rumble match with 112.

- Most appearances in Royal Rumble match with 16.

Achieving so much is not at all an easy task, but Kane who was like a dominant force earlier is now instead dominated by others. Kane has not won a singles championship since 2011, proving his weakened status.
